FS KKR Capital Corp. 8-K Summary
Business Context and Reporting Period
FS KKR Capital Corp. (FSK) filed a Current Report on Form 8-K dated November 21, 2023. The filing reports the entry into a material definitive agreement regarding a new debt issuance.
Key Financial Metrics and Transaction Details
- Debt Issuance: $400,000,000 aggregate principal amount of 7.875% Notes due 2029.
- Net Proceeds: Approximately $393 million after deducting $4 million in underwriting discounts and commissions and approximately $600,000 in estimated offering expenses.
- Interest Rate: 7.875% per year, payable semi-annually starting July 15, 2024.
- Maturity Date: January 15, 2029.
- Use of Proceeds: General corporate purposes, including potential repayment of outstanding indebtedness under credit facilities and certain notes.

Material Changes and Debt Structure
The Company created a new direct financial obligation. The Notes are general unsecured obligations with the following seniority:
- Rank senior to all existing and future indebtedness expressly subordinated to the Notes.
- Rank pari passu with all existing and future unsecured unsubordinated indebtedness.
- Rank effectively junior to secured indebtedness to the extent of the value of securing assets.
- Rank structurally junior to all indebtedness incurred by subsidiaries or financing vehicles.
Management Commentary, Risks, and Covenants
- Covenants: The Indenture requires compliance with asset coverage requirements under the Investment Company Act of 1940 and mandates the provision of financial information to Note holders if the Company ceases to be subject to Exchange Act reporting requirements.
- Change of Control: In the event of a "change of control repurchase event," the Company must offer to purchase outstanding Notes at 100% of the principal amount plus accrued and unpaid interest.
- Redemption: The Notes may be redeemed in whole or in part at the Company's option at redemption prices set forth in the Indenture.
